What is "XpresSpa Treatments"?
XpresSpa is all about helping you relax and unwind, offering quick spa services like massages, facials, and foot treatments right at airports and other locations. They also have a subscription plan that allows you to enjoy regular treatments at a reduced rate, which might explain any bill you see from them. Why do people get charges like this from XpresSpa?
- Services Used: Customers may see charges for spa services, such as massages, facials, or manicures, which are billed after the service is rendered.
- Product Purchases: Charges can occur if customers purchase retail products offered at the spa, including skincare or wellness items.
- Subscription Fees: Some users report being charged for memberships or subscription services that offer discounts on treatments or products.
- Automatic Renewals: Customers might overlook automatic renewal terms for subscriptions, leading to unexpected charges.
- Cancellations or No-shows: Fees may be applied for late cancellations or missed appointments, as outlined in the spa’s cancellation policy.
- Promotional Offers: Charges could result from opting into special promotions that require payment after a trial period.
- Tip Charges: If gratuity is added automatically for services, customers might find additional charges on their bill.
- Taxes and Fees: Additional taxes or service fees may be included in the final charge, sometimes leading to confusion.
If I see this charge, what should I do?
If you see this charge and aren’t expecting it, you have various options.
First, try to contact the xpresspa.com via one of the support methods we listed below and inquire about the charge. See if they will refund it and cancel any associated subscriptions you might have.
If the xpresspa.com refused to issue a refund or you cannot get in touch with the company, call your bank or financial institution and open a credit card dispute. Record screenshot evidence from your prior conversations with xpresspa.com, and use that to open your credit card dispute. Tell your bank or credit card issuer that you do not recognize the charge and do not recall signing up for the service.
